The Goffstown Public Library Foundation is raising money to provide matching funds for various restoration projects. Our aim from the Seal the Deal campaign is to raise $60,000 over the next two years to show the community support needed for the Library’s Board of Trustees grant applications with the New Hampshire Land and Community Heritage Investment Program (LCHIP). The current grant opportunity, matched with contributions, will fund restoration of the original windows.
